Hello!

I have a jail with shared hosting. Many sites are hosted. Each on its 
own user.
I want to monitor their external connections. I allow external 
connections but want to
see what's going  on.
IPFW allowes easily to see all outgoing connection setups from jail, but 
i cannot
see which user started it.
I googled and i see that requests to add UID to IPFW log were first in 
2008 but
i still do not see it in the version 10.

So, is there a way to log UID and connection params  (dst ip and port) ?
